More than 3 billion people worldwide are at risk of calcium deficiency. Even in countries where calcium intake is high, people are at very high risk of osteoporosis. Calcium in the human body works in conjunction with vitamins K2 and D3. D3 is required for the absorption of calcium from the gastrointestinal tract into the blood, while K2 allows for its proper incorporation into the bone matrix.
The role of calcium and vitamins in bone development
- Children need the highest amount of calcium because during childhood and adolescence bone tissue grows most intensely.
- About 90% of bone mass increases by the age of 19.
- Insufficient calcium intake is often associated with vitamin D deficiency due to an unbalanced diet and insufficient exposure to sunlight.
- Vitamin K2 is vital for the health of bones and teeth in adulthood.
The role of calcium and vitamins in the prevention of osteoporosis
Osteoporosis is one of the most common bone conditions and prevention is considered particularly important. Adequate intake of calcium and vitamins D and K2 is essential for the best possible development and calcification of the skeleton.
The relationship between bones and cardiovascular health
Osteocalcin binds calcium and deposits it in the bones. Its activation is done by vitamin K2. Deficiency of vitamin K2 can lead to arterial calcification, increasing the risk of cardiovascular diseases.
